Classic Copycat KFC Coleslaw

Recreate the classic taste of KFC's coleslaw at home with this copycat recipe, featuring finely shredded cabbage and carrots in a sweet and tangy dressing. Perfect for picnics, BBQs, or as a side dish to any meal, this recipe promises the familiar and beloved flavor.
Prep Time 20 minutes
Total Time 4 hours 20 minutes
Servings 6 people
Calories 180 kcal

Equipment

  • sharp knife
  • mandoline
  • food processor
  • large bowl
  • large spoon

Ingredients
  

For the Salad

  • 1 medium head green cabbage about 2 lbs, very finely shredded or chopped
  • 2-3 medium carrots peeled and very finely shredded

For the Dressing

  • ½ cup mayonnaise full-fat for best results
  • ¼ cup granulated sugar
  • 2 tablespoons milk any kind, whole milk recommended
  • 1 ½ tablespoons lemon juice freshly squeezed is best
  • 1 tablespoon white vinegar
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¼ teaspoon black pepper

Instructions
 

Prepare the Vegetables

  • Finely shred or chop the green cabbage and finely shred the carrots. Combine them thoroughly in a large bowl, ensuring a consistent, small size for both vegetables.

Whisk the Dressing

  • In a separate bowl, whisk together mayonnaise, sugar, milk, lemon juice, white vinegar, salt, and black pepper until smooth. Taste the dressing and adjust seasonings as needed to achieve a balanced sweet, tangy, and creamy flavor.

Combine and Mix

  • Pour the dressing over the shredded cabbage and carrots in the large bowl. Mix thoroughly with a large spoon or clean hands until all vegetables are evenly coated.

Chill for Flavor

  • Cover the bowl and refrigerate for at least 4 hours, or preferably overnight. This chilling period allows the flavors to meld and the cabbage to soften, resulting in the signature KFC-like texture.

Notes

For the best flavor and texture, do not skip the chilling step. The longer the coleslaw chills, the more the flavors will develop and the cabbage will soften to the desired consistency.
